Key Responsibilities

  • Design, implement, and maintain highly available and scalable cloud infrastructure using leading providers (AWS, Azure, GCP).
  • Develop and manage automated CI/CD pipelines for various applications, ensuring rapid and reliable software delivery.
  • Implement and manage Infrastructure as Code (IaC) using tools like Terraform or Ansible to provision and configure environments.
  • Monitor system performance, troubleshoot issues, and implement proactive solutions to prevent outages.
  • Collaborate with software development teams to optimize application performance and ensure seamless integration with platform services.
  • Ensure security best practices are integrated into our infrastructure and deployment processes.
  • Participate in on-call rotations to support production systems and respond to incidents.
  • Document system architecture, processes, and operational procedures to maintain knowledge transfer and consistency.

Required Skills

  • 3+ years of professional experience in a Platform, DevOps, or Site Reliability Engineering role.
  • Proficiency with at least one major cloud provider (AWS, Azure, or GCP).
  • Strong experience with containerization technologies (Docker, Kubernetes).
  • Demonstrated expertise in CI/CD pipeline implementation and management (Jenkins, GitLab CI, GitHub Actions).
  • Solid understanding and hands-on experience with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, Ansible, CloudFormation).
  • Proficiency in scripting languages (e.g., Python, Go, Bash).
  • Experience with monitoring and logging tools (e.g., Prometheus, Grafana, ELK Stack).
  • Familiarity with Linux operating systems and networking fundamentals.
  • Strong version control skills with Git.
